    Sorry Charlie! The American Samoas have been exempt....nothing new there. If you read the story carefully you will see this is a rather misleading headline. What happened was other islands in the Pacific lost the exemption but not the Samoas (which very many people...including most of Congress I would guess...could not find on a map...) And....oh this will shock you... in the FLSA there is a different minimum wage for exemption from overtime for the American Samoas as well... There must be a way to blame that on Pelosi!

    And what about Tuna of the Sea? Whose district are they headquartered in? Is that congressperson in on this great conspiracy???

    Did you know agriculture is also exempt from the federal minimum wage? Has been since it was established as a part of the FLSA in 1938. I can see the headline now....Pelosi has agricultural companies in her district and she did not end the minimum wage exemption they have!
